Understanding FIFO (First-In, First-Out) Flow Dynamics and High-Density Rack Engineering.
Utilizing high-tensile, maintenance-free centrifugal brake rollers configured to govern movement velocity to approximately 0.25 m/s. This prevents impact damage, ensures uniform speeds, and eliminates runaway pallets along extended rack configurations.
Precisely pitched roller beds, typical engineering models vary from 3.5% to 4% gradient, optimized mathematically depending on target pallet weight matrices, moisture conditions, and standard wooden or synthetic skid profiles.
Our heavy-duty dynamic separation locks operate directly behind the lead pallet, absorbing up to 4,000 kg of accumulated rear-pallet hydrostatic thrust. Forklift drivers pull the front pallet out safely under zero backpressure.

Pallet flow racking systems are not universally applicable in the same configuration. We specialize in configuring structural parameters to address distinct cross-industry operational limitations.
Compare custom manufacturing parameters designed by Aliracking's engineering team to meet demanding cargo characteristics.
| Parameter | Standard Configuration | OEM/ODM Extended Limits | Structural Engineering Testing Methods |
|---|---|---|---|
| Load Capacity Per Pallet | 500 kg - 1,200 kg | Up to 2,500 kg per pallet position | Finite Element Analysis (FEA) & Physical NDT Load Pressing |
| System Depth (FIFO Lanes) | 2 to 8 Pallets Deep | Up to 25 Pallets Deep (Split Rollers) | Centrifugal Brake Calibration & Real-time Sensor Tests |
| Steel Panel Finishing | Epoxy Powder Coating | Hot-Dip Galvanized (HDG) / Anti-Acid Finish | Salt Spray Testing (up to 1,000 hours ASTM B117) |
| Seismic Mitigation Design | Baseplates to standard soil criteria | Zone 4 Seismic Bracing (Rigid portals) | AS4084 & RMI compliant stress calculations |
Bridging mechanical structural engineering with intelligent digital ecosystem monitoring.
Developing structural interfaces for seamless Automatic Guided Vehicle (AGV) integration. This involves tighter positioning tolerances (+/- 2mm) at entry plates to ensure robotic grippers do not collide with uprights.
Next-gen research testing explores smart rollers featuring integrated Bluetooth sensor chips. These report roller rotation temperature and kinetic friction levels to control predictive maintenance schedules.
Since gravity flow systems run 100% on kinetic gravitational energy, they emit zero carbon and consume no electricity. Our structural steels utilize over 80% post-industrial recycled cold-rolled structural steel coils.
